About Trinity Reformed Church

Trinity Reformed Church in Grand Rapids is an egalitarian, open and affirming congregation where worship centers on encounter with God through weekly communion and preaching of the Word in a style called "liturgical folk." The church warmly welcomes all people—believers and freethinkers, single and married, queer and straight, people of all races and classes—inviting visitors to come as they are. Worship occurs Sundays at 10am both in person at 1224 Davis Ave NW and live via Zoom, followed by a Second Hour of exploration and programming at 11am. Children are actively encouraged to participate in worship, with age-appropriate programming available for ages three months through fifth grade during the school year, along with a sensory resource center and optional nursery care.

First-Time Visitor Info for Trinity Reformed Church

Dress Code: Come as you are, whether in athleisure, gardening clothes, or your finest threads. Service Format: Reformed liturgy following the Revised Common Lectionary, centered on communion (gluten-free elements available) and preaching, with a prayer for illumination sung by the whole congregation before the children's message. Visitor Tips: Enter through parking lot doors to the Welcome Center where volunteers offer name tags and preferred pronoun stickers; grab coffee in the Gathering Space before entering the hearing loop-equipped, wheelchair-accessible sanctuary; masks are optional; communion is weekly and all who seek to follow Christ are welcome at the table.
